Shun de Riz: Sekihan Instant Red Bean Rice (1 Cup)
Sekihan (red bean rice) is a traditional Japanese dish that is often served on happy occasions - like birthdays or the new year. However, maker Nanko Shokuhin wants you to enjoy the taste of this beloved seasonal dish whenever your heart desires with their “Shun de Riz” series! Using 100% local Japanese rice and azuki beans, this cute cup of sekihan creates perfect chewy rice and tender azuki easily every time! It’s often garnished with black sesame seeds, but you can add any toppings you like!
How to Eat:
Peel back the top film layer approximately a quarter of the way. Heat the rice in the container for 2 minutes and 30 seconds at 600W (3 minutes at 500W). If it's not your liking, continue heating in 10 second increments. Enjoy!
